The early Jews, the people of the Torah, were HENOTHEISTIC. They accepted the existence of any number of Gods, but revered their tribal God.

Deuteronomy 33:
[2]He said, “The LORD came from Sinai and dawned from Seir upon us; he shone forth from Mount Paran; he came from the ten thousands of holy ones, with flaming fire at his right hand.

Deuteronomy 33 ESV

Hinduism is considered the epitome of polytheism by Christians. And Hinduism is rife with many deities. But then, Christianity itself is rife with saints and "holy ones." Hinduism too is reputed to be the religion of 10,000 gods. But any Hindu can tell you these are all aspects of the divine trinity of Vishnu, Shiva and Brahma. And ultimately these three are simply different aspects of the only God, Brahma. Brahma sleeps on a lotus blossom, dreaming the dream that is the universe.
